Melbourne’s Marvel Stadium hosted a historic NFL regular season matchup between the San Francisco 49ers and Los Angeles Rams, and the half-time slot was headlined by the Jonas Brothers. Public reporting from Billboard and Nine.com.au confirmed the performance took place, yet behind the showtime moment lay a 48 hour execution crisis involving visas, security clearances and cross border logistics. The near collapse raised questions about how international sports entertainment manages last minute risk.
